Corten steel sheets are generally more expensive than ordinary carbon steel sheets because they contain alloying elements such as copper, хром, и никель. These elements improve atmospheric corrosion resistance and allow the steel to form a protective rust layer. For this reason, corten steel is often used in outdoor structures, архитектурные панели, and landscaping products.
Compared with standard carbon steel sheet, corten steel is usually considered a mid-range specialty steel. It is not as expensive as stainless steel, but it is usually priced higher than common hot rolled carbon plate.
Price Comparison: Corten Steel vs Carbon Steel
The cost difference mainly comes from alloy composition and production standards.
| Материал | Relative Price Level | Common Use |
|---|---|---|
| Carbon Steel Sheet | Ниже | General construction |
| Corten Steel Sheet | Середина | Outdoor structures |
| Stainless Steel Sheet | Выше | Corrosion-critical environments |
For the same thickness and size, corten steel sheets are often 15% к 40% more expensive than standard carbon steel sheets.
Typical Price Difference by Thickness
The price gap changes with thickness because thin sheets are more affected by processing cost.
| Толщина | Углеродистая сталь | Кортен Сталь |
|---|---|---|
| 1.5 мм | Ниже | 20–40% higher |
| 2.0 мм | Ниже | 20–35% higher |
| 3.0 мм | Ниже | 15–30% higher |
| 5.0 мм | Ниже | 10–25% higher |
В общем, the thicker the material, the smaller the relative price gap.
Why Corten Steel Costs More
The higher price of corten steel comes from several factors.
1. Легирующие элементы
Corten steel contains additional alloy elements that ordinary carbon steel does not have in significant amounts:
- Медь (Cu)
- Хром (Кр)
- Никель (В)
- Фосфор (П)
These elements improve corrosion resistance and increase production cost.
2. Lower Production Volume
Ordinary carbon steel is one of the most widely produced steel products in the world. Corten steel has a smaller market volume and is mainly used for specialized applications such as:
- Architectural cladding
- Garden panels
- Containers
- Мосты
- Уличные скульптуры
Because production quantity is lower, the cost per ton is usually higher.
3. Обработка поверхности
Many corten steel sheets are sold with additional processing such as:
- Pre-rusted finish
- Лазерная резка
- Decorative perforation
- Изготовление на заказ
These extra processes can further increase the total cost compared with plain carbon steel sheets.
Is Corten Steel Considered Expensive?
Whether corten steel is expensive depends on what material it is compared with.
Compared with Carbon Steel
Да, corten steel is more expensive than ordinary carbon steel.
Compared with Stainless Steel
Нет, corten steel is usually much less expensive than stainless steel.
A simple comparison:
| Материал | Уровень затрат |
|---|---|
| Углеродистая сталь | Низкий |
| Кортеновская сталь | Середина |
| Нержавеющая сталь | Высокий |
This means corten is often chosen when users want better outdoor durability without paying the higher cost of stainless steel.

Corten vs Carbon Steel for Garden Projects
Both materials can be used for landscaping products, but their performance differs.
| Свойство | Кортен Сталь | Углеродистая сталь |
|---|---|---|
| Outdoor rust resistance | Высокий | Низкий |
| Декоративный внешний вид | Rusted patina | Requires coating |
| Обслуживание | Низкий | Высокий |
| Первоначальная стоимость | Выше | Ниже |
| Long-term value | Лучше | Ниже |
Ordinary carbon steel usually requires painting or galvanizing for outdoor use, while corten can be installed as bare steel and naturally weather over time.
